, Norway’s very own wonderwoman of rock, has announced an ice-cold competition to celebrate the release of her new single.

Her song ‘Oh My God’, which originally came out earlier this year, comes from her astonishing debut album Fortress Round My Heart, and is set for re-release on January 26th.

Fans are offered a chance of winning two tickets to see Ida in her hometown of Kirkenes, in the Arctic Circle, where the temperature NEVER rises above freezing.
